Which OSI layer is responsible for managing sessions between applications and maintaining connections?

Enhance your networking knowledge! Tackle our Transport Layer Protocols and Functions Test featuring flashcards and multiple-choice questions with insightful hints and explanations. Elevate your exam readiness now!

Multiple Choice

Which OSI layer is responsible for managing sessions between applications and maintaining connections?

Explanation:
The task tests understanding who coordinates the ongoing dialogue between applications. This is done by the Session Layer, which is responsible for establishing, maintaining, and terminating conversations between applications. It handles dialog control (deciding who talks when) and synchronization (for example, adding checkpoints so long exchanges can resume smoothly after interruption). These functions keep a communication session organized across the duration of an interaction. Other layers do different jobs. The Presentation Layer focuses on how data is represented and encoded, not on managing the conversation itself. The Transport Layer handles end-to-end data delivery, reliability, and flow control, but it doesn’t manage the session state between applications. The Application Layer provides the actual network services and interfaces for applications, not the control of the session. So the Session Layer best fits the responsibility of managing sessions between applications and maintaining connections.

The task tests understanding who coordinates the ongoing dialogue between applications. This is done by the Session Layer, which is responsible for establishing, maintaining, and terminating conversations between applications. It handles dialog control (deciding who talks when) and synchronization (for example, adding checkpoints so long exchanges can resume smoothly after interruption). These functions keep a communication session organized across the duration of an interaction.

Other layers do different jobs. The Presentation Layer focuses on how data is represented and encoded, not on managing the conversation itself. The Transport Layer handles end-to-end data delivery, reliability, and flow control, but it doesn’t manage the session state between applications. The Application Layer provides the actual network services and interfaces for applications, not the control of the session. So the Session Layer best fits the responsibility of managing sessions between applications and maintaining connections.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y